We are seeking a Receptionist on a contract basis to help support their ongoing business needs. This role is on-site in Honolulu, HI.



Part-time, 20 hours/week



Responsibilities:

  • Greet and assist guests, tenants, and property personnel in a professional, courteous, and efficient manner
  • Deliver a high-touch, luxury-level guest experience across in-person, phone, email, and digital interactions
  • Manage guest check-in and authorization in accordance with building policies and security procedures
  • Provide directions, recommendations, and guidance on showrooms, dining, retail offerings, and events within the property
  • Maintain strong knowledge of property offerings and local amenities to support guest needs
  • Anticipate guest needs and proactively provide solutions and recommendations
  • Respond to tenant inquiries and requests, providing accurate information and timely support
  • Maintain strong working relationships with building management, tenants, vendors, and local businesses
  • Support event coordination and promote center-wide events and retailer offerings
  • Ensure adherence to building management and security protocols, escalating issues as appropriate
  • Maintain professional relationships with key contacts across the property
